PANDRIVE D Tablet 10's contains pantoprazole, which belongs to the Proton pump inhibitors class of medications. It is used to treat acidity, heartburn, acid reflux, and swallowing pain associated with peptic ulcers, GERD, and reflux esophagitis.

Peptic ulcers, which are infected and painful, can develop in the stomach, esophagus, or intestine linings. It causes severe indigestion, flatulence, vomiting, severe stomach pain, and fatigue.

GERD is a chronic digestive condition in which stomach acid frequently enters the esophagus, causing irritation to the lining of the food pipe. Some of the symptoms include heartburn, chest pain, nausea, the sensation of a lump in the throat, and stomach pain. Reflux esophagitis occurs when an acid reflex and food pipe inflammation occur simultaneously.

With PANDRIVE D Tablet 10's, non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) like aspirin and ibuprofen can also be used to prevent peptic ulcers. Adults and children (those over the age of 12 and weighing 35 kg or more) can use it.

Take PANDRIVE D Tablet 10's at least one hour before meals for the best results. Your doctor will closely monitor your kidney, liver, and blood magnesium levels while you are taking PANDRIVE D Tablet 10's to reduce the risk of side effects.

Before taking PANDRIVE D Tablet 10's, tell your doctor if you have liver, kidney, or heart problems. If you have a history of gut bleeding or weak bones, you should also tell your doctor.

Consult your doctor before taking PANDRIVE D Tablet 10's if you are pregnant or breastfeeding. The most common side effects of PANDRIVE D Tablet 10's are dry mouth, constipation, and flatulence. Talk to your doctor if any of these side effects bother you.

You should also inform your doctor right away if you experience severe tiredness, abnormal muscle movements, dizziness, confusion, and disorientation. This could indicate low magnesium levels in your blood.

Domperidone and pantoprazole are the two medications in PANDRIVE D TABLET. Domperidone is an anti-emetic and prokinetic medication. It works by preventing dopamine, a chemical messenger, from acting in the gut, brain, and spinal cord.

The gut is stimulated, acid reflux is reduced, and the movement of food from the stomach into the intestines is sped up as a result of this action. It also slows down the onset of nausea and vomiting by preventing nerve signals from reaching the brain and vomiting centers.

Pantoprazole inhibits the proton pump. By preventing the actions of the stomach's H+K+Atpase (proton pump) protein membrane, it slows down gastric acid production.

PANDRIVE D TABLET alleviates discomfort associated with the gastrointestinal tract (such as acidity, bloating, burping, and indigestion) by reducing the production of stomach acid. It also heals existing ulcers and esophageal lesions.

Q1: What does the PANDRIVE D TABLET do? Peptic ulcers, GERD, and reflux esophagitis can all be treated with the PANDRIVE D TABLET. It can also be used to treat acid reflux, heartburn, bloating, nausea, and vomiting.

Q2: When and how should PANDRIVE D TABLET be taken? PANDRIVE D TABLET should be taken 15 to 30 minutes prior to meals. Take the medication by mouth with a glass of water. Do not chew or curse on the medication. Depending on your age, body weight, and disease condition, your doctor will determine the appropriate dose and duration of treatment.
